Identifying the Next Threat

Those of us who like to be prepared generally have scenarios in mind for which we are preparig.

Now that Y2K is over, what should you be preparing for A nuclear attack or accident? A hurricane or tornado? Biological warfare? Long-term power outages this summer? Terrorism? Inflation and depression? Earthquake? Fire? Unemployment or disability? Identify theft? An oppressive government?

If you only knew what potential disaster you would face next, it would be easy, but since none of us have a crystal ball, we recommend that you prepare broadly enough to cover a range of potential disasters, mishaps and emergencies. This way, you can improve your ability to survive any disaster and come out of it better off than the general population. Gas Prices Drop, but so Does the NASDAQ. Gas prices are dropping, finally, and the $2 a gallon rate by summer is doubtful anywhere outside of California. Still, it was a scare for most consumers. If you were low on heating oil and had to pay $1.89 or more, you know how easy it is for a shortage to strike.

Lower gas prices should mean lower inflation, and hopefully the Fed will not rush to raise rates further. But can the NASDAQ and tech stocks withstand a dip of 20 percent? Will our confidence in the economy withstand a market that hits 5,000 and then drops close to 4000? OK, so it's an election year, and markets are supposed to go up in an election year, but do you want to really count on this clichi? We recommend that you prepare for inflation, recession, depression and unemployment as aggressively as you woul for a natural disaster.
